FUNDING PROJECT TO REVITALISE FIFE’S HIGH STREETS AWARDS 100TH GRANT

A butcher has become the 100th enterprise to benefit from a funding campaign that has invested over £200k to help revitalise and support businesses based on Fife’s High Streets.

Leuchars Quality Meats, which has a shop in Leuchars and another in Newport, has received £4.5k from the Town Centre Business Support Fund administered by Business Gateway Fife on behalf of Fife Council’s Town Centre Development Unit.

Sonis Europe Alarming the Future

SONIS Europe Ltd designs and manufactures affordable state of the art intruder alarms. Based in Buchan House at Carnegie Campus, Dunfermline for last five years, the family business is led by Bill Marr, Co-founder and MD, who has spent many years in the electronics industry and has devoted many of those years to developing the Sonis sound signature technology.  In fact, he spent many hours measuring and recording changes to air pressure and movement in his own caravan to develop an appropriate library of sound signatures for the first Sonis alarm system.

GOING GREEN HELPS STEEL FABRICATOR’S PROFITS SOAR

Fife-based AJS Production Ltd has increased its turnover significantly after seeing its order book overflow.

The structural fabrication company, set up by Raymond Imrie and Andrew Skocz in June 2013, has been making waves in the renewable energy sector after it secured a major contract with a large renewable energy developers last December.

After successfully fabricating subsea structures for three of the company’s tidal energy converter units, the company then awarded AJS the contract to supply three nacelles, intricate and crucial elements of the complete turbines.

Cactus Industrial Demonstrates Bristle Blaster

Fife-based Cactus Industrial showcased its cost saving surface preparation technology to the oil and gas sector at Offshore Europe.

Rounding off a successful first year in business, Fife-based Cactus Industrial showcased its cost-saving surface preparation techniques for the oil and gas sector at the SPE Offshore Europe Conference and Exhibition 2015.
